1. Name
This determination is the OAIC Amendment (Remuneration) Determination 2023.
2. Commencement
This determination commences on the day it is signed.
3. Authority
This determination is made under subsection 24(1) of the Public Service Act 1999
4. Schedules
Each determination that is specified in a Schedule to this determination is amended or repealed as set out in the applicable items in the Schedule concerned, and any other item in a Schedule to this determination has effect according to its terms.Schedule 1—Amendments
OAIC Remuneration Determination 2022
1. Section 9
Repeal the section, substitute:
9. Second annual adjustment of salary and allowances
- Employees’ salaries are adjusted by 3.00%, with effect on 13 May 2023.
- Each adjustment is to be calculated based on the salary immediately before the adjustment under subsection (1).
- First Aid Officer, Health and Safety Representative, Fire Warden and Harassment Contact Officer allowances are adjusted by the same percentage as salaries, with effect on 13 May 2023.
- Each adjustment of an allowance is to be calculated based on the allowance immediately before the adjustment under subsection (3).
- Schedule 1 has effect.
- Employees who have a salary above the maximum of the relevant salary range for their classification set out in Table A, Column 4 of Schedule 1 may receive the adjustment under subsection (1) as determined by the Australian Information Commissioner.
- This section has effect despite section 8.
2. Schedule 1
Repeal the Schedule, substitute:
Schedule 1— Salaries and allowances
1 Salaries
Table A—Salaries payable under this determination | |||||
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Column 1 Classification | Column 2 Pay points | Column 3 Salary at 12 May 2022 (predetermination) | Column 4 Salary on 13 May 2022 | Column 5 Salary on 13 May 2023 | Column 6 Salary on 13 May 2024 |
APS Level 1 | APS1.1 | $46,940 | $47,831 | $49,266 $50,922 $52,300 $55,862 | |
APS Level 2 | APS2.1 | $54,584 | $55,621 | $57,290 $58,794 $60,323 $61,831 | |
APS Level 3 | APS3.1 | $60,509 | $61,658 | $63,508 $65,157 $66,812 $68,544 | |
APS Level 4 | APS4.1 | $69,583 | $70,905 | $73,033 $74,525 $76,050 $77,600 | |
APS Level 5 | APS5.1 | $77,575 | $79,048 | $81,420 $82,951 $84,510 $86,077 | |
APS Level 6 | APS6.1 | $85,541 | $87,166 | $89,781 $92,709 $95,731 $98,866 | |
Executive Level 1 | EL1.1 | $107,804 | $109,852 | $113,148 $115,716 $118,343 $121,035 | |
Executive Level 2 | EL2.1 | $125,218 | $127,597 | $131,425 $137,340 $143,521 $149,988 |
Note: Amending determinations will update column 6 once the amount of the WPI adjustment percentage is advised by the Australian Public Service Commission.
